Hunt Testimonal from Rick Miller, 2016 Wasatch Elk Tag

Hey Shane,
I did want to write a short testimonial regarding our Trophy Elk Hunt. We had been putting in for 16 years and I am thankful that it finally all came together. I put in with my brother Mark and our friend Jon Peery. Mark and I flew out because of time restraints and Jon and his 2 sons drove and pulled a trailer for our gear and weapons, and we were hoping also to need room for the meat and antlers.

Corey was my guide.  Corey was extremely familiar with the area. The first morning I wore way too many clothes, carried too much gear and stretched myself too far, not being used to the steep terrain. My knees are pretty bad and now that the hunt is over, I’ll be having knee replacement surgery soon. Corey made adjustments to make my life easier and he was very patient with my slower pace. I did everything he wanted me to do and went everywhere he wanted me to go, just at a slower pace and with the help of walking sticks.

In 6-1/2 days of hunting, I saw around 40 cow elk and 6 bulls. At least 3 bulls were shooters. I think I ended up with the best one that I saw, by killing it in the snow on the 7’th morning, a 7 x 7. We got lots of help from the other guys at camp and the other guides, since the other 2 guys had already harvested their bulls.

All in all, it was a great experience. The guides, accommodations and food were all great. None of the guides would touch a bit of food until all 5 of us guests were served. Of course, the guides used their own trailers for housing us, and “wheelers” to get us around, everything was 1’st class. I would be glad to recommend them and your guide service to anyone else!
